Transaction 7419690854ec35b3cfccae7621c84a2870ac365deebbfa71f6f70a1c6135c18a
1 Input
1 Output
-
7419690854ec35b3cfccae7621c84a2870ac365deebbfa71f6f70a1c6135c18a:0
- value
- 497001
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59b1d94c235b1c4aaf3b9ce9a546d9e05e5728fe OP_EQUAL
- address
- 39sH7mZkYCZiwsWihUF7eKEjk5ELctyxWw